Madeleine MARTIN dite ONDOYER was born 4 February 1733 in Yamaska, Canada, New France
Madeleine MARTIN dite ONDOYER was the child of Etienne ONDOYER dit BOISVERT and Marie-Madeleine MORNEAU and the grandchild of: (paternal) Martin-Antoine ONDOYER and Marie ENARD dite LOUBIER (maternal) Pierre MORNEAU and Marie-Jeanne BIBEAUS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Madeleine married Pierre LAURENT dit LAUZON 26 November 1759 in Yamaska, Canada, New France .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Pierre LAURENT dit LAUZON was born abt. 1725 Pierre died 25 January 1770 in Yamaska, Québec, Canada (Saint-Michel-d'Yamaska).
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
